Why Are Microorganisms Important In The Nitrogen Cycle?

Why Are Microorganisms Important In The Nitrogen Cycle? Bacteria play a central role: Nitrogen-fixing bacteria, which convert atmospheric nitrogen to nitrates. Bacteria of decay, which convert decaying nitrogen waste to ammonia. Nitrifying bacteria, which convert ammonia to nitrates/nitrites. Which microorganisms are useful in nitrogen cycle? How Animals Contribute To The Nitrogen Cycle?

How Animals Contribute To The Nitrogen Cycle? Animals play a key role in the nitrogen cycle. Animals are consumers of nitrogen or nitrogenous products. They obtain the required nitrogen from plants or other animals, which they eat. Animals store nitrogen in their body in the form of proteins and nucleic acids (such as DNA). How

How Is Nitrogen Recycled Through Biogeochemical Cycles?

How Is Nitrogen Recycled Through Biogeochemical Cycles? The nitrogen that enters living systems by nitrogen fixation is successively converted from organic nitrogen back into nitrogen gas by bacteria. This process occurs in three steps in terrestrial systems: ammonification, nitrification, and denitrification. Is nitrogen recycled in a biogeochemical cycle in the biosphere? Is nitrogen recycled in
